When it comes to choosing a firearm for home defense, the decision between a shotgun and a rifle often perplexes gun owners. Both have distinct advantages and disadvantages, raising questions about which one is better suited for safeguarding your home and loved ones. Disadvantages of Shotguns:  While shotguns offer formidable stopping power and versatility, they come with their set of disadvantages. One significant drawback is the limited ammunition capacity compared to rifles. Shotguns typically have a lower round count, requiring more frequent reloading, which can be a critical factor in high-stakes situations. Moreover, shotguns produce substantial recoil, making them challenging for some individuals, especially those with smaller statures, to handle effectively. The spread of pellets from a shotgun also necessitates precise aiming at close quarters to ensure accuracy. California boasts some of the strictest firearm regulations in the United States, making it essential for residents to be well-informed about the processes involved in buying, selling, and registering firearms. Whether you're a seasoned gun owner or a first-time buyer, understanding the legal requirements is crucial. In this comprehensive guide, we'll walk you through the steps involved in each aspect, ensuring you navigate California's firearm landscape with confidence. 1. Buying Firearms in California: Before purchasing a firearm in California , it's vital to recognize the stringent regulations in place. Begin by obtaining a Firearm Safety Certificate (FSC) by passing a written test at a licensed firearms dealer. Once certified, you can proceed with the purchase, adhering to California's ten-day waiting period. During this period, a background check will be conducted.
